The original bug-blasting arcade game is back! Centipede: Recharged has been reimagined for modern gameplay, with vibrant visuals designed for modern screens, a 16:9 field of play, and an original soundtrack from award-winning video game composer Megan McDuffee. Aim for a high score in the old school arcade mode and earn bragging rights with your name at the top of the leaderboard. Or test your skills and rank on the boards in one of 30 intensely creative challenges, which twist the gameplay in new and exciting ways. A dozen new power-ups can give you an edge by introducing abilities like screen-clearing explosions, rail guns, and even slowing down time. Every mode and level is playable in local co-op mode with a friend.

Hardcore GamerJames Cunningham · 28 Sep, 2021
8/10

While the leaderboards are wonky the rest of Centipede: Recharged feels just about exactly like you'd want the original game to be when dragged into the current year.

Cubed3Jennifer Geist · 6 Feb, 2022
7/10

Overall, there isn't particularly much to say about Centipede: Recharged. For the most part, it succeeds in what it sets out to do, remastering an old Atari classic with a few neat bells and whistles attached. Items, co-op, challenges, and widescreen are all appreciated additions, but they aren't exactly thrilling, either. There's no big 'sexy' hook for this rerelease-it's Centipede, but better. Nothing more, nothing less. That isn't inherently a bad thing, though. It may not be reviving the IP on a huge scale or drawing in new audiences, but hey, Centipede is fun. A recharged version of it with a few minor upgrades is fun, too.

LadiesGamers.comJames Luff · 15 Nov, 2021
8/10

Centipede: Recharged is a fantastic love letter to the legacy of the games. By keeping the gameplay formula simple with the added power up tweaks this feels like an arcade game worthy of being in its own cabinet. It’s just kind of a shame arcades are dead now, in the UK at least. This is a simple but addictive high score chasing fun. Add to that a brilliant soundtrack and neon retro visuals and you have a winning formula. The cherry on top is you can also enjoy the game in co-op with a friend, loved one or that neighbour you never say hello to. This brings back all the great memories of the high score chasing arcade games and I certainly look forward to more classic games in the Atari range receiving this treatment.

Gamers HeroesCasey Scheld · 11 Oct, 2021
5.5/10

The arcade action of Centipede: Recharged is inoffensive, but there simply isn’t enough content here to justify its price tag. Even the most devout score chaser will likely get bored with this title’s lack of variety, and its bland aesthetics seal its fate.

NextGen PlayerPaul Hunter · 7 Oct, 2021
7.5/10

Centipede Recharged takes a beloved classic and reinvents it for the modern era with exceptional graphics and inspired gameplay upgrades. This is the perfect game to unwind to when you've got an hour to spare or a great bite-size game to play between those all-consuming AAA titles. I'm hooked on this game and it's making me excited for the next Recharged titles Atari is cooking up, like Black Widow Recharged and Breakout Recharged. It would have been nice for the game to ship with more modes, but with it's incredibly satisfying gameplay loop and $9.99 price point, retro fans shouldn't hesitate to pick this game up.

Noisy PixelJahanzeb Khan · 29 Sep, 2021
8/10

Centipede: Recharged is a welcome modernization of a timeless arcade shooter. The classic ’80s gameplay is fully intact, and the new power-ups and challenges spice up what was already a fine-tuned experience. Some of the best games in the world are ones that instantly wire into your reflexes, and Centipede: Recharged is definitely one you’ll want to keep around for pure shooting bliss.

Pure NintendoTrevor Gould · 28 Sep, 2021
7/10

When all's said and done, though, Centipede is so classic that it's almost always enjoyable on any system, and the same is true here. I hope Atari tries harder with future Recharged installments, but I can't deny that this mixed version is still fun. If you have someone to play co-op with, grab the game and hope for Millipede: Recharged to follow.
